Good news to all Pinoys out there, Anjacas won via referee stoppage in the 6th round.

Quote
Jerwin Ancajas stopped Miguel Gonzalez in round six Saturday night at the Auditorio GNP Seguros in Puebla, Mexico.

With the victory, Angajas (32-1-2, 22 KOs) made the eighth successful defense of the IBF junior bantamweight title.

https://www.boxingscene.com/jerwin-ancajas-takes-out-miguel-gonzalez-six-results--144954

And as many of you predicted, Jerwin was impressive in this fight. But he needs to step up and challenge other 115 lbs champions like WBC's Juan Francisco Estrada or WBO's Kazuka Iota. Or move up to 118 lbs and chase Inoue.
